Job Overview & Responsibilities:
The Senior IT Project Manager is a seasoned professional responsible for leading and managing complex, high-impact IT projects, including Merger & Acquisitions, DeNovo, Conversions, Network & Infrastructure, Information Security, Systems Implementations and/or Integrations, and Software Development. This role requires advanced leadership capabilities, expertise in project planning and scheduling, and proficiency in project management tools to ensure successful project delivery in a rapidly changing environment.
Essential Functions:
Strategic Project Planning and Scheduling: Develop and manage detailed project plans, schedules, and resource allocation for complex IT projects, ensuring alignment with strategic goals.
Advanced Project Management: Lead and oversee complex IT projects, ensuring alignment with organizational goals and delivering results that drive business value.
Stakeholder Management: Engage with senior leadership and key stakeholders to ensure project alignment, clear communication, and stakeholder satisfaction.
Leadership and Mentorship: Provide leadership and mentorship to project teams, fostering a culture of excellence and continuous improvement.
Risk and Issue Management: Proactively identify and manage risks and issues, implementing effective mitigation strategies to maintain project momentum.
Technical Leadership: Utilize deep technical knowledge to guide project teams, ensuring the application of best practices in IT infrastructure, software development, and information security.
Proficiency in Tools: Leverage project management tools such as Microsoft Project, Jira, FreshService, or Asana to effectively manage project schedules, tasks, and deliverables.
Documentation and Reporting: Ensure comprehensive project documentation, including project plans, status reports, risk logs, and stakeholder updates.
Continuous Improvement: Drive the adoption of best practices in IT project management and contribute to the development of new methodologies and processes.
Qualifications & Pay Range:
Required Skills & Abilities:
Leadership: Demonstrated leadership ability with a focus on driving results, building high-performing teams, and fostering a culture of accountability.
Technical Expertise: Deep understanding of IT infrastructure, network architecture, software development, and information security practices.
Communication: Superior communication skills, capable of influencing and engaging stakeholders at all levels of the organization.
Proficiency in Tools: Extensive experience with project management tools such as Microsoft Project, Jira, FreshService, or Asana.
Strategic Thinking: Strong strategic thinking and decision-making abilities, with a focus on aligning projects with business objectives.
Change Management: Extensive experience in leading and managing organizational change initiatives, ensuring successful adoption and minimal disruption.
Required Credentials:
Bachelor’s degree in Information Technology, Computer Science, Business Administration, or a related field. A master’s degree is preferred.
8+ years of experience managing complex IT projects, with a proven record of leading large-scale initiatives to successful completion.
Project Management Professional (PMP) or equivalent certification required. Additional certifications in Agile, ITIL, or relevant areas are preferred.
